C#的一些操作符

1、typeof操作符:
  获得系统原型对象的类型。
如:
type(int)
2、as操作符
  as操作符用于通过引用转换或装箱转换将一个值显式地转换成指定的引用类型,不像显示式类型转换,as不会产生任何异常。如果转换不可以进行,那么结果值为null。
如 string s = 'a' as string;
3、is操作符
  is操作符被用于动态地检查运行时对象类型是否和给定的类型兼容。
如:
1 is int
4、checkedunchecked操作符
  checked和unchecked操作符用于整型算术运算时控制当前环境中的溢出检查。
原文地址:https://www.cnblogs.com/netfork/p/3837.html